Key Facts
Status: Exploration
Type of Work: Surface
Location: Coahuila, Mexico
                 

Commodities: Lead, Silver, Zinc

Latest Information
February 22, 2007
Almaden Minerals Ltd., is pleased to announce that it has optioned its wholly owned Viky silver-lead-zinc project in Mexico to Apex Silver. Apex Silver can earn a 60% interest from Almaden by spending US$250,000 in the first year and make an initial payment of US$100,000 to Almaden. J. Duane Poliquin, CEO of Almaden commented that "Almaden is excited to be partnered with Apex Silver, a proven mine-building company. The 11,000 hectares Viky project was discovered in 2005 during Almaden's regional exploration program in Central Mexico and covers an area of replacement silicification which has developed in folded and deformed thinly bedded limestone. The property is considered prospective for silver-rich zones within quartz replacement zones and quartz veining as well as silver-lead-zinc sulphide-rich replacement bodies.
September 22, 2006
Recently completed a program of soil sampling and induced polarization (“IP”) geophysics. Results from the new program will be released once they have been compiled.
May 26, 2006
Work program consisting of soil geochemistry, induced polarisation (“IP”) geophysics, prospecting and geologic mapping is currently underway to better the mineralized system. Eight samples taken of silicified limestone returned silver values as high as 247 g/t and averaging 102 g/t, lead values as high as 12.9% and averaging 4.3%, zinc values as high as 0.16% and averaging 0.04% and significant copper and other indicator metals typical of a silver-rich sulphide replacement style geologic environment.
